| 567 | + ## Promise hooks | ||
| 568 | + | ||
| 569 | + The `promiseHooks` interface can be used to track promise lifecycle events. | ||
| 570 | + To track _all_ async activity, see [`async_hooks`][] which internally uses this | ||
| 571 | + module to produce promise lifecycle events in addition to events for other | ||
| 572 | + async resources. For request context management, see [`AsyncLocalStorage`][]. | ||
| 573 | + | ||
| 574 | + ```mjs | ||
| 575 | + import { promiseHooks } from 'v8'; | ||
| 576 | + | ||
| 577 | + // There are four lifecycle events produced by promises: | ||
| 578 | + | ||
| 579 | + // The `init` event represents the creation of a promise. This could be a | ||
| 580 | + // direct creation such as with `new Promise(...)` or a continuation such | ||
| 581 | + // as `then()` or `catch()`. It also happens whenever an async function is | ||
| 582 | + // called or does an `await`. If a continuation promise is created, the | ||
| 583 | + // `parent` will be the promise it is a continuation from. | ||
| 584 | + function init(promise, parent) { | ||
| 585 | + console.log('a promise was created', { promise, parent }); | ||
| 586 | + } | ||
| 587 | + | ||
| 588 | + // The `settled` event happens when a promise receives a resolution or | ||
| 589 | + // rejection value. This may happen synchronously such as when using | ||
| 590 | + // `Promise.resolve()` on non-promise input. | ||
| 591 | + function settled(promise) { | ||
| 592 | + console.log('a promise resolved or rejected', { promise }); | ||
| 593 | + } | ||
| 594 | + | ||
| 595 | + // The `before` event runs immediately before a `then()` or `catch()` handler | ||
| 596 | + // runs or an `await` resumes execution. | ||
| 597 | + function before(promise) { | ||
| 598 | + console.log('a promise is about to call a then handler', { promise }); | ||
| 599 | + } | ||
| 600 | + | ||
| 601 | + // The `after` event runs immediately after a `then()` handler runs or when | ||
| 602 | + // an `await` begins after resuming from another. | ||
| 603 | + function after(promise) { | ||
| 604 | + console.log('a promise is done calling a then handler', { promise }); | ||
| 605 | + } | ||
| 606 | + | ||
| 607 | + // Lifecycle hooks may be started and stopped individually | ||
| 608 | + const stopWatchingInits = promiseHooks.onInit(init); | ||
| 609 | + const stopWatchingSettleds = promiseHooks.onSettled(settled); | ||
| 610 | + const stopWatchingBefores = promiseHooks.onBefore(before); | ||
| 611 | + const stopWatchingAfters = promiseHooks.onAfter(after); | ||
| 612 | + | ||
| 613 | + // Or they may be started and stopped in groups | ||
| 614 | + const stopHookSet = promiseHooks.createHook({ | ||
| 615 | + init, | ||
| 616 | + settled, | ||
| 617 | + before, | ||
| 618 | + after | ||
| 619 | + }); | ||
| 620 | + | ||
| 621 | + // To stop a hook, call the function returned at its creation. | ||
| 622 | + stopWatchingInits(); | ||
| 623 | + stopWatchingSettleds(); | ||
| 624 | + stopWatchingBefores(); | ||
| 625 | + stopWatchingAfters(); | ||
| 626 | + stopHookSet(); | ||
| 627 | + ``` | ||

| 765 | + ### Hook callbacks | ||
| 766 | + | ||
| 767 | + Key events in the lifetime of a promise have been categorized into four areas: | ||
| 768 | + creation of a promise, before/after a continuation handler is called or around | ||
| 769 | + an await, and when the promise resolves or rejects. | ||
| 770 | + | ||
| 771 | + While these hooks are similar to those of [`async_hooks`][] they lack a | ||
| 772 | + `destroy` hook. Other types of async resources typically represent sockets or | ||
| 773 | + file descriptors which have a distinct "closed" state to express the `destroy` | ||
| 774 | + lifecycle event while promises remain usable for as long as code can still | ||
| 775 | + reach them. Garbage collection tracking is used to make promises fit into the | ||
| 776 | + `async_hooks` event model, however this tracking is very expensive and they may | ||
| 777 | + not necessarily ever even be garbage collected. | ||
| 778 | + | ||
| 779 | + Because promises are asynchronous resources whose lifecycle is tracked | ||
| 780 | + via the promise hooks mechanism, the `init()`, `before()`, `after()`, and | ||
| 781 | + `settled()` callbacks *must not* be async functions as they create more | ||
| 782 | + promises which would produce an infinite loop. | ||
| 783 | + | ||
| 784 | + While this API is used to feed promise events into [`async_hooks`][], the | ||
| 785 | + ordering between the two is considered undefined. Both APIs are multi-tenant | ||
| 786 | + and therefore could produce events in any order relative to each other. | ||
| 787 | + | ||
| 788 | + #### `init(promise, parent)` | ||
| 789 | + | ||
| 790 | + * `promise` {Promise} The promise being created. | ||
| 791 | + * `parent` {Promise} The promise continued from, if applicable. | ||
| 792 | + | ||
| 793 | + Called when a promise is constructed. This _does not_ mean that corresponding | ||
| 794 | + `before`/`after` events will occur, only that the possibility exists. This will | ||
| 795 | + happen if a promise is created without ever getting a continuation. | ||
| 796 | + | ||
| 797 | + #### `before(promise)` | ||
| 798 | + | ||
| 799 | + * `promise` {Promise} | ||
| 800 | + | ||
| 801 | + Called before a promise continuation executes. This can be in the form of | ||
| 802 | + `then()`, `catch()`, or `finally()` handlers or an `await` resuming. | ||
| 803 | + | ||
| 804 | + The `before` callback will be called 0 to N times. The `before` callback | ||
| 805 | + will typically be called 0 times if no continuation was ever made for the | ||
| 806 | + promise. The `before` callback may be called many times in the case where | ||
| 807 | + many continuations have been made from the same promise. | ||
| 808 | + | ||
| 809 | + #### `after(promise)` | ||
| 810 | + | ||
| 811 | + * `promise` {Promise} | ||
| 812 | + | ||
| 813 | + Called immediately after a promise continuation executes. This may be after a | ||
| 814 | + `then()`, `catch()`, or `finally()` handler or before an `await` after another | ||
| 815 | + `await`. | ||
| 816 | + | ||
| 817 | + #### `settled(promise)` | ||
| 818 | + | ||
| 819 | + * `promise` {Promise} | ||
| 820 | + | ||
| 821 | + Called when the promise receives a resolution or rejection value. This may | ||
| 822 | + occur synchronously in the case of `Promise.resolve()` or `Promise.reject()`. | ||
| 823 | + | ||
